Cursed (2015) is a quirky little gem in the animation scene. The film features this 3D model that’s basically coming to life, and it’s going toe-to-toe with a mouse cursor, which is just such a neat concept. The tone is playful but has this underlying tension, like a dance between creation and control. You can really appreciate the craft behind it too—there’s a certain charm in the practical effects and the way the animation feels tactile, almost like you're watching a digital puppet show. The pacing is brisk, keeping you engaged without overstaying its welcome. It's definitely an interesting exploration of digital art and the chaos that can ensue when the boundaries of creation blur. A unique watch, for sure.
